On 7/21/26 1:57 AM, Richard Cheng wrote:
> CXL r4.0 §8.2.4.20.12 ("Committing Decoder Programming") and §14.13.10
> ("CXL HDM Decoder Zero Size Commit") permit committing an HDM decoder
> with size 0. BIOS may commit and lock such decoders so the OS cannot
> program regions through them, this is a design choice rather than a spec
> requirement.
> The kernel rejected these with -ENXIO during port enumeration and aborted
> the whole port, so affected systems showed nothing under 'cxl list'.
>
> Treat empty decoders as first class instead of special casing them, back
> them with a kmalloc'd resource, since the resource tree can't represent
> an empty range, and keep the skip and hdm_end accounting intact. Guard
> the paths an empty decoder can't serve, e.g. region attach, DPA free, and
> poison queries.

> Changelog:
> v6->v7:
> - Rebase onto cxl/for-7.3/cxl-type2-test.
>
> v5->v6:
> - Comment wording fixups, no functional change: reword cxled_empty()
> per Dan Williams' review and tidy the poison-walk comment.
> v4->v5:
> - Rework per Dan Williams' suggestion: make zero-size DPA
> reservations first class instead of bypassing reservation.
> cxl_dpa_request_region() returns a kmalloc'd resource for size 0;
> cxl_dpa_release_region() kfrees it on teardown. hdm_end now
> advances and releases for zero-size decoders under cxl_rwsem.dpa,
> and their skip registers are honored.
> - Corrections to the posted sketch: add the missing return after
> kfree() (use-after-free), use IORESOURCE_MEM flags so
> resource_contains() can resolve cxled->part.
> - cxl_mem_get_poison() returns success for zero-length queries
> before issuing a mailbox command.
> - Fully-burned device (all decoders zero-size at DPA 0): cxled->part
> cannot resolve; gate poison_by_decoder() queries on part >= 0
> (the part[-1] OOB read was already reachable for sized decoders
> that fail partition containment) and scan all partitions when the
> walk reaches commit_end with nothing mapped (sashiko report).
> - Drop v4's poison_by_decoder() restructure and the hdm_end
> non-advance approach; superseded by the above.
>
> v3->v4:
> - Drop the port->hdm_end advance for zero-size decoders (sashiko AI
> review). The write was outside cxl_rwsem.dpa, and advancing the
> watermark without a balanced release strands hdm_end and breaks
> LIFO teardown. It is also unnecessary -- zero-size committed slots
> are trailing and locked, so the in-order check in
> __cxl_dpa_reserve() is never reached past them.
>
> v2->v3:
> - Advance port->hdm_end for the committed zero-size decoder so a
> following committed decoder still passes the in-order check in
> __cxl_dpa_reserve() (it was left un-incremented in v2).
> - Fold the poison fix into this patch: commit_end may now reference a
> zero-size decoder with no DPA resource, so poison_by_decoder() falls
> through to run cxl_get_poison_unmapped() and scan the unmapped DPA
> tail.
>
> v1->v2:
> - Add zero-size committed decoders to the topology instead of
> skipping them. Drop v1's -ENOSPC sentinel and the matching
> "continue" in devm_cxl_enumerate_decoders(); fall through so
> add_hdm_decoder() registers the decoder.
> - Set port->commit_end unconditionally for any committed decoder,
> not only non-zero-size ones, so subsequent decoders satisfy the
> out-of-order check.
> - Add an explicit early-return before devm_cxl_dpa_reserve() in the
> endpoint-decoder path. __cxl_dpa reserve() rejects zero-size
> decoders
> - Spell out TSP and TCB and cite spec sections in commit message
> - Reorder series, implementation first
